Charter Oak Provides $10K Grant To YMCA

WATERFORD, Conn.– Charter Oak FCU provided a $10,000 grant to the Ocean Community YMCA’s Mystic Branch.

The donation will be disbursed in $2,000 increments over the course of the next five years, and will be allocated towards upcoming expenses associated with renovations at the Mystic Branch. The proposed renovation will transform the existing 27,746-square-foot building into a 40,000-square-foot complex featuring a community room, teen center, gymnasium, pool, child watch center, spinning room and much more.

“We’re pleased to support the Ocean Community YMCA, and hope its Mystic Branch will serve the community at a greater capacity with these renovations,” said Brian A. Orenstein, Charter Oak’s President and Chief Executive Officer.
